# WalkMORE: A Volunteer-driven Walking Intervention

> **NCT03888027** · NA · SUSPENDED · sponsor: **London Health Sciences Centre Research Institute OR Lawson Research Institute of St. Joseph's** · enrollment: 800 (estimated)

## Conditions studied

- Frailty
- Deconditioning
- Early Ambulation

## Interventions

- **BEHAVIORAL:** WalkMORE group

## Key facts

- **NCT ID:** NCT03888027
- **Lead sponsor:** London Health Sciences Centre Research Institute OR Lawson Research Institute of St. Joseph's
- **Sponsor class:** OTHER
- **Phase:** NA
- **Study type:** INTERVENTIONAL
- **Status:** SUSPENDED
- **Start date:** 2019-05-06
- **Primary completion:** 2020-03-13
- **Final completion:** 2026-03-13
- **Target enrollment:** 800 (ESTIMATED)
- **Why stopped:** COVID-19 prevented volunteers from entering and interacting with patients. The study intervention was reliant on volunteers engagin directly with participants.
